UniProt Protein Function: | TMEPAI: Involved in down-regulation of the androgen receptor (AR). Enhances ubiquitination and proteasome-mediated degradation of AR, probably by recruiting NEDD4. Belongs to the PMEPA1 family. 2 isoforms of the human protein are produced by alternative splicing. |
UniProt Protein Details: | Protein type:Membrane protein, integral Chromosomal Location of Human Ortholog: 20q13.31-q13.33 Cellular Component: Golgi membrane; early endosome membrane; integral to membrane; plasma membrane; endosome membrane Molecular Function:protein binding; WW domain binding Biological Process: transforming growth factor beta receptor signaling pathway; androgen receptor signaling pathway; negative regulation of transforming growth factor beta receptor signaling pathway |
NCBI Summary: | This gene encodes a transmembrane protein that contains a Smad interacting motif (SIM). Expression of this gene is induced by androgens and transforming growth factor beta, and the encoded protein suppresses the androgen receptor and transforming growth factor beta signaling pathways though interactions with Smad proteins. Overexpression of this gene may play a role in multiple types of cancer. Alternatively spliced transcript variants encoding multiple isoforms have been observed for this gene.
